Nightingale Nurses is seeking a Travel Interventional Radiology Technologist for a travel assignment in Dothan, Alabama. You will provide patient imaging support on a 40-hour week, with a standard 8-hour day schedule.
The position runs for 13 weeks, offering an opportunity to work across hospitals within the region and gain diverse experience while on travel. Start date is 09/28/2026, with travel nursing as the employment type.
